Justin Timberlake made his Saturday Night Live return last night, hosting for the 5th time while taking the stage during intervals of the show to perform a few of his songs. Backed by The Tennessee Kids, JT went ahead and performed 'Suit & Tie' and 'Mirrors'. Jay-Z also popped in for a short while to give his verse as well. Justin Timberlake As part of his Saturday Night Live hosting duties, Justin Timberlake lead an epic battle between Sausage Depot and Veganville in a hilarious skit. Dressed as tofu, Justin remixed songs by some of music's hottest stars into too-funny-for-words jingles to lure visitors away from the meat-filled Sausage Depot and to the vegan-friendly Veganville. Following his performance at the Grammys , Justin Timberlake dropped a pretty epic two-part new single, " Mirrors ", off his upcoming The 20/20 Experience album. And now, we're seeing him debut that same track live overseas at this year's BRIT Awards. He didn't get to wow the audience with the particularly engaging second portion of the cut, but the more anthemic first part actually sounds better here backed by a huge band. It's easy to forget that David Fincher, one of this generations most endearing filmmakers, got his start directing commercials and music videos, so this promo for Justin Timberlake's comeback single "Suit & Tie" is a return to roots for him. Fincher plays his best hand here with a simple, stylish video that showcases Jay-Z and Timberlake's magnetic swagger, while wowing us with some truly stunning black-and-white cinematography.
